Taking a Drive from Batesville to Blue Mountain, Mississippi: A Guide to the Fastest Routes

If you're planning a trip from Batesville to Blue Mountain in Mississippi, you may be wondering how long it will take you to drive. The good news is that there are several different routes you can take, each with varying distances and travel times. In this post, we'll explore the fastest and slowest routes and give you an idea of how long each will take so you can plan your trip accordingly.

Fastest Route

The fastest route from Batesville to Blue Mountain is via US-78 E and MS-15 N. This route is approximately 55.4 miles and will take you about 1 hour and 5 minutes to drive. Of course, the actual travel time will depend on traffic patterns, but this should give you a general idea.

If you're driving during peak traffic times, such as rush hour, you can expect the drive to take a bit longer - up to 1 hour and 20 minutes. However, if you're driving during off-peak times, such as mid-day or late at night, you may be able to make the drive in closer to an hour.

Slowest Route

The slowest route from Batesville to Blue Mountain is via MS-35 N and MS-2 W. This route is approximately 46.8 miles and will take you about 1 hour and 10 minutes to drive. While this route may take a bit longer, it does offer some beautiful scenic views along the way, so if you're not in a hurry, it may be worth taking.

Again, if you're driving during peak traffic times, this route may take closer to 1 hour and 25 minutes. But if you're driving during off-peak times, you may be able to make the drive in closer to an hour.

Other Options

If neither of these routes seems quite right for you, there are a couple of other options you may want to consider. One is to take MS-315 N and MS-4 W, which is about 54.4 miles and takes about 1 hour and 15 minutes to drive. Another option is to take US-51 N and MS-2 W, which is about 56.1 miles and takes about 1 hour and 5 minutes to drive.

Ultimately, the route you choose will depend on your personal preferences and priorities. If speed is your top concern, stick with the US-78 E and MS-15 N route. But if you're more interested in scenery or avoiding traffic, one of the other routes may be a better fit. Regardless of which route you choose, be sure to give yourself plenty of time to make the drive and enjoy all that Mississippi has to offer!
